Stainless steel is a durable and versatile material that is commonly used in a wide range of industries and applications. From kitchen appliances to architectural structures, stainless steel’s resistance to corrosion and ability to withstand high temperatures make it a popular choice for many projects. One of the methods used to enhance the appearance of stainless steel is acid etching. acid etching stainless steel is a process that involves using a strong acid to create intricate designs or patterns on the surface of the metal. One of the main benefits of acid etching stainless steel is that it allows for the creation of highly detailed designs that are not possible with other methods. The acid selectively removes the top layer of the metal, leaving behind a permanent design that is both visually appealing and durable. This makes acid etching an ideal choice for creating intricate patterns, logos, or textures on stainless steel surfaces.
Another advantage of acid etching stainless steel is that it can be used to add texture and depth to the metal. By varying the intensity and duration of the acid etching process, different levels of depth can be achieved, creating a three-dimensional effect that enhances the overall appearance of the stainless steel. This versatility allows for a wide range of design possibilities, from subtle textures to bold patterns that make a statement.
In addition to its aesthetic benefits, acid etching stainless steel also offers practical advantages. The etched surface of the metal is resistant to corrosion and maintains its durability, making it an ideal choice for applications where the stainless steel will be exposed to harsh conditions or frequent use. This makes acid etching a popular choice for outdoor furniture, signage, and architectural elements that require both functionality and visual appeal.
One of the key considerations when acid etching stainless steel is the type of acid used in the process. Hydrochloric acid is commonly used for etching stainless steel, as it is effective at removing the top layer of the metal without damaging the underlying surface. It is important to follow proper safety precautions when working with acid, such as wearing protective clothing and working in a well-ventilated area.
The acid etching process typically involves applying a resist material, such as wax or a specialized acid-resistant film, to the surface of the stainless steel. The design or pattern is then drawn or transferred onto the resist material, which is then carefully removed to expose the areas that will be etched. The stainless steel is then placed in a container filled with the acid solution and allowed to etch for a specific amount of time, depending on the desired depth and intensity of the design.
Once the etching process is complete, the stainless steel is rinsed thoroughly to remove any residual acid and neutralized to prevent further etching. The surface is then cleaned and polished to reveal the intricate design created through the acid etching process.
